  6. it won't let me post a new post, so here's the healthed up part of the banana bread (for a double recipe).

    I used 2 1/2 c. whole wheat pastry flour plus 1 1/2 cups regular flour (instead of 4 cups flour)
    I used 1/2 c. nonfat plain yogurt + 1/2 c. crisco (instead of 1 c. crisco)
    I used about 2/3 the called-for amount of sugar
    I added milled flax seed (fiber and omega 3's)
    I used nuts (boosts fiber, protein, and omegas)
    I sprinkled whole oats on top (minor, but tasty)

    You could use all whole wheat flour, but it makes it less tender and moist. You could also use all yogurt and no canola oil, but this may affect the texture as well. You could probably cut the sugar by 1/2, but not more.

    I was contemplating grinding up the oats into flour like we do for dad's famous choc chip cookies, b/c oats and banana go so well together. You could try subbing ground oats for some of the flour.
